Careers

Marketing Manager (2000-1)

Position Information
Location

Mountain View, CA

Type

Full-Time Employee

Number

2000-1

Position Details

As the leader in environmental and energy information management, Locus Technologies delivers its cloud-based software to small and large businesses and government agencies. Our team of high-achieving engineers, product managers, sales, and support professionals works with a vast array of partners and customers to advance the company’s mission to organize the environmental, water and energy information to make it easily accessible and useful to the owners of such information.

Candidates must have experience in branding, brand marketing, product advertising (direct mail, email marketing, online and social community marketing), as well as, have the abilities to lead a rapidly growing organization with aggressive marketing tactics to propel sales. In this role, you will be responsible for marketing Locus software products EIM and Locus Platform to large businesses in North America.

You will help shape the marketing strategy for this growing business and drive customer engagement.  You’ll demonstrate your knowledge of enterprise IT decision makers and help Locus accurately convey the value of our technology solutions to them.

The role requires excellent cross-functional project management and communication skills as you will be working with Locus sales, product management, project and program management teams as well as external agencies, partners and customers. If you are looking to drive business marketing campaigns for a highly innovative and successful product area, this role offers an outstanding opportunity.

Responsibilities

  • Work with sales to define necessary activities to drive required business objectives.
  • Execute campaigns focused on lead generation and pipeline acceleration within the North America large and medium account space.
  • Manage public relations where by utilizing your expertise in creating and presenting a superior image of a company’s executives, products and services.
  • Continue growing Locus’ social media presence for company and product brand strategy
  • Assist with the process of responding to RFPs and RFIs through proposal generation
  • Manage strategic communications spanning the technology and environmental/energy/sustainability industries. Provide a broad base of marketing and communications expertise including media relations, branding, corporate positioning, message development and customer outreach
  • Arrange for public speaking engagements for Locus executives and coordinate events planning
  • Enable our sales team to sell effectively with compelling pitch decks, sales collateral and competitive information.

Candidates must have excellent written and verbal communication abilities, as well as the desire to work in a rapidly growing fast paced SaaS environment. Experience with Microsoft CRM is a plus. Individuals with previous environmental management, clean tech and/or energy efficiency software will be given priority consideration.

Requirements
  • Proven ability to shape marketing, sales and product initiatives based on customer feedback.
  • Excellent verbal and written communication skills including experience with executives, industry analysts and press required
  • Well-organized with the ability to balance multiple simultaneous projects in an entrepreneurial environment
  • Track record of outstanding product positioning and innovative campaign and programs execution to deliver measurable growth in new customer acquisition
  • Self-starter, high-energy, with ability to execute on business objectives
  • Expertise in both Microsoft Office and Adobe Creative suites (Microsoft Word and Adobe InDesign in particular)
Experience
5+ years of experience, preferably in marketing/PR and/or a highly regarded technology company.
Education
BA/BS degree with strong academic record required. MS/MA a plus.
Apply for this position

Apply for Marketing Manager (2000-1)

Full name

Email address

Phone number

Current location (city/state)

Are you willing to relocate?

Present work status

Are you legally eligible to work in the U.S.?

Online resume or LinkedIn profile URL

Upload resume

Comments

Locus is committed to preserving your privacy.